Abstract
Epizootics of viral erythrocytic necrosis (VEN) occurred among juvenile Pacific herring Clupea pallasii in Skagit Bay, Puget Sound, Washington, during 2005-2007 and were characterized by high prevalences and intensities of cytoplasmic inclusion bodies within circulating erythrocytes. The prevalence of VEN peaked at 67% during the first epizootic in October 2005 and waned to 0% by August 2006. A second VEN epizootic occurred throughout the summer of 2007; this was characterized by disease initiation and perpetuation in the age-1, 2006 year-class, followed by involvement of the age-0, 2007 year-class shortly after the latter's metamorphosis to the juvenile stage. The disease was detected in other populations of juvenile Pacific herring throughout Puget Sound and Prince William Sound, Alaska, where the prevalences and intensities typically did not correspond to those observed in Skagit Bay. The persistence and recurrence of VEN epizootics indicate that the disease is probably common among juvenile Pacific herring throughout the eastern North Pacific Ocean, and although population-level impacts probably occur they are typically covert and not easily detected.

Abstract
BACKGROUND A key neuropsychological proposal in schizophrenia is that negative and disorganization symptoms are associated with different patterns of impairment on executive tasks. METHOD Studies reporting correlations between positive, negative or disorganization symptoms and any type of executive test were meta-analysed. The influence of moderating factors was also examined, including age, treatment and stage of illness and whether symptoms were relapsing or persistent. The magnitudes of the correlations were compared with those for general intellectual impairment. RESULTS Pooled correlations between executive impairment and both negative symptoms and disorganization were significant in the small-to-moderate range. That for positive symptoms ('reality distortion'), however, was close to zero. The pattern of correlations among different executive tests differed significantly for negative symptoms and disorganization. Patients with stable clinical pictures showed significantly higher correlations with executive impairment than those with relapsing and remitting illnesses. Both negative symptoms and disorganization also correlated significantly with general intellectual function as indexed by current IQ. CONCLUSIONS Meta-analysis supports the view that negative symptoms and disorganization are associated with partially dissociable patterns of executive impairment. However, co-existent general intellectual impairment has been an important confounding factor in the studies to date.

Abstract
Flaviviruses are major arthropod-borne human pathogens responsible for life-threatening encephalitis, hepatitis and haemorrhagic fevers. These enveloped, single-stranded, positive-sense RNA viruses encode a polyprotein precursor of about 3400 amino acids, processed into three structural and seven non-structural proteins. The non-structural glycoprotein NS1 is essential for flavivirus viability. During host-cell infection in vitro, NS1 is found associated with intracellular organelles as a requisite for its role in viral replication, or is transported to the cell surface where it may trigger specific signalling pathways. In addition, a secreted form of the protein is released from flavivirus-infected mammalian cells. We have previously shown that the NS1 protein circulates during the acute phase of the disease in the plasma of patients infected with dengue virus type 1 and have extended our retrospective studies to dengue type 2 and type 3 cohorts, confirming the value of the NS1 antigen as an alternative diagnostic marker. Interestingly, detection of the NS1 protein in yellow fever virus and West Nile virus infections suggests that NS1 secretion is a hallmark of human flavivirus infections. The objectives of our current studies are to define the biological properties of the secreted form of the NS1 protein, to evaluate its possible contribution to viral pathogenesis, and to validate this protein as a candidate target for passive immunoprophylaxis against flaviviruses.

Abstract
BACKGROUND In 1997, IARC upgraded crystalline silica to a Group 1 human carcinogen. However, the IARC report itself acknowledged variations in risk depending on inherent characteristics of the crystalline silica or external factors affecting its biological activity or distribution of its polymorphs. METHODS We reviewed silica physical and physico-chemical properties and how such properties may affect its interaction with the target cells. Studies of silica, silicosis and lung cancer published from 1997 onwards are then reviewed in the search of any new advances in knowledge about silica carcinogenicity. Finally, other possible confounding factors contributing to inconsistent findings on silica, silicosis, and lung cancer are reviewed. RESULTS Host factors, physico-chemical characteristics of the surface of silica particles, exposure circumstances, and the mineral ore composition experimentally affect the ability of silica particles of inducing release of reactive oxygen species (ROS) and TNF-alpha by alveolar macrophages, possibly accounting for the great variation in lung cancer risk among dust exposed workers across the individual studies. Most recent epidemiological studies do not consider such complex pattern of modifying factors, and they keep replicating inconsistent findings. The hypothesis of a silicosis-mediated pathway, although more consistent from an epidemiological perspectives, and reassuring in terms of the effectiveness of current standards in preventing lung cancer risk among silica exposed workers, does not seem to explain elevated risks at low silica exposure levels. CONCLUSION Future studies of lung cancer risk among workers exposed to silica-containing dust should consider measurement of ROS and TNF-alpha release by workplace dust samples as intermediate end-points predicting lung cancer risk better than silica concentration, allowing to more effectively address preventive action.

Abstract
Clinical laboratories frequently face the problem of delayed availability of commercially prepared approved reagents for performing susceptibility testing of new antimicrobials. Although this problem is encountered more often with antibacterial agents, it is also an issue with antifungal agents. A current example is voriconazole, a new triazole antifungal with an expanded spectrum and potency against Candida spp., Aspergillus spp., and other opportunistic fungal pathogens. The present study addresses the use of fluconazole as a surrogate marker to predict the susceptibility of Candida spp. to voriconazole. Reference broth microdilution MIC results for 13,338 strains of Candida spp. isolated from more than 200 medical centers worldwide were used. Voriconazole MICs and interpretive categories (susceptible, < or =1 microg/ml; susceptible dose dependent, 2 microg/ml; resistant, > or =4 microg/ml) were compared with those of fluconazole by regression statistics and error rate bounding analyses. For all 13,338 isolates, the absolute categorical agreement was 91.6% (false susceptible or very major error [VME], 0.0%). Since voriconazole is 16- to 32-fold more potent than fluconazole, the performance of fluconazole as a surrogate marker for voriconazole susceptibility was improved by designating those isolates with fluconazole MICs of < or =32 microg/ml as being susceptible to voriconazole, resulting in a categorical agreement of 97% with 0.1% VME. Clinical laboratories performing antifungal susceptibility testing of fluconazole against Candida spp. can reliably use these results as surrogate markers until commercial FDA-approved voriconazole susceptibility tests become available.

Abstract
ABSTRACT Cyclic hydroxamic acids are secondary metabolites found in the family Poaceae and have been implicated in the allelopathy of rye (Secale cereale). The toxicity of these compounds against plant-parasitic nematodes is unknown. DIBOA (2,4-dihydroxy-(2H)-1,4-benzoxazin-3(4H)-one), DIMBOA (2,4-hydroxy-7-methoxy-(2H)-1,4-benzoxazin-3(4H)-one), and their degradation products BOA (benzoxazolin-2(3H)-one) and MBOA (6-methoxy-benzoxazolin-2(3H)-one) were screened in vitro against Meloidogyne incognita second-stage juveniles (J2) and eggs and mixed-stages of Xiphinema americanum. Xiphinema americanum was more sensitive to DIBOA and DIMBOA than M. incognita J2, with a maximum apparent mortality of 96 and 92% compared to 73 and 72% at 90 mug/ml. Eggs of M. incognita were less sensitive to the hydroxamic acids than J2; only DIBOA resulted in a 50% reduction in egg hatch, with a lethal concentration (LC(50)) of 74 mug/ml compared to 21 mug/ml for J2. When M. incognita J2 were exposed to DIBOA for 48 h and the compound was removed and replaced with water, the LC(50) value increased from 21.0 to 40.7 mug/ml. MBOA was not toxic to X. americanum or M. incognita eggs, but was toxic to M. incognita J2, with LC(50) values of 44 and 20 mug/ml before and after the compound was removed and replaced with water. BOA was the least toxic hydroxamic acid tested; it did not reduce M. incognita egg hatch after 1 week of exposure or increase X. americanum mortality after 24 h of exposure. While in vitro studies provide a valuable starting point in determining the toxicity of the chemical component of rye, the relevance of the data to soil remains to be determined.

Abstract
The antifungal susceptibilities of 1,811 clinical isolates of Cryptococcus neoformans obtained from 100 laboratories in 5 geographic regions worldwide between 1990 and 2004 were determined. The MICs of amphotericin B, flucytosine, fluconazole, voriconazole, posaconazole, and ravuconazole were determined by the National Committee for Clinical Laboratory Standards broth microdilution method. Isolates were submitted to a central reference laboratory (University of Iowa) from study centers in Africa (5 centers, 395 isolates), Europe (14 centers, 102 isolates), Latin America (14 centers, 82 isolates), the Pacific region (7 centers, 50 isolates), and North America (60 centers, 1,182 isolates). Resistance to amphotericin B, flucytosine, and fluconazole was < or = 1% overall. Susceptibility to flucytosine (MIC, < or = 4 microg/ml) ranged from 35% in North America to 68% in Latin America. Similarly, only 75% of isolates from North America were susceptible to fluconazole (MIC, < or = 8 microg/ml) compared to 94 to 100% in the other regions. Isolates remained highly susceptible to amphotericin B (99% susceptibility at a MIC of < or = 1 microg/ml) over the entire 15-year period. Susceptibility to flucytosine (MIC, < or = 4 microg/ml) increased from 34% in 1990 to 1994 to 66% in 2000 to 2004. Susceptibility to fluconazole (MIC, < or = 8 microg/ml) increased from 72% in 1990 to 1994 to 96% in 2000 to 2004. Voriconazole, posaconazole, and ravuconazole all were very active (99% of isolates susceptible at MIC of < or = 1 microg/ml) against this geographically diverse collection of isolates. We conclude that in vitro resistance to antifungal agents used in the treatment of cryptococcosis remains uncommon among isolates of C. neoformans from five broad geographic regions and has not increased over a 15-year period.

Abstract
Cross-resistance within a class of antimicrobial agents is a problem that is often encountered with antibacterial agents, and it is also an issue with antifungal agents. A current example is ravuconazole, a new triazole antifungal with an expanded spectrum and potency against Candida spp., Aspergillus spp., and other opportunistic fungal pathogens. The present study addresses the issue of cross-resistance between fluconazole and ravuconazole and the use of fluconazole as a surrogate marker to predict the susceptibility of Candida spp. to ravuconazole. Reference broth microdilution MIC results for 12,796 strains of Candida spp. isolated from more than 200 medical centers worldwide were used. Ravuconazole MICs and tentative interpretive categories (susceptible, </=1 microg/ml; resistant, >/=2 microg/ml) were compared with those of fluconazole by using regression statistics and error rate bounding analyses. For all 12,796 isolates, the absolute categorical agreement rate was 92.5% (rate of false-susceptible results, or very major errors [VME], 0.1%). Ravuconazole was active (MIC, </=1 microg/ml) against 99.9% of the fluconazole-susceptible isolates, 96% of the fluconazole-susceptible dose-dependent isolates, and 49% of the fluconazole-resistant isolates, including 99% of the Candida krusei isolates. Since ravuconazole is 16- to 32-fold more potent than fluconazole, the performance of fluconazole as a surrogate marker for ravuconazole susceptibility was improved by designating those isolates with fluconazole MICs of </=32 microg/ml susceptible to ravuconazole, resulting in a categorical agreement rate of 98.3%, with a VME rate of 0.3% (99 and 0.4%, respectively, when C. krusei was omitted). Cross-resistance between fluconazole and ravuconazole applies most directly to fluconazole-resistant Candida glabrata and is variable among other species of Candida. Fluconazole may serve as a surrogate marker to predict the susceptibility of Candida spp. to ravuconazole.

Abstract
The influence of test variables on in vitro susceptibility testing of caspofungin was examined with 694 isolates of Candida albicans including seven laboratory-derived glucan synthesis mutants. The conditions providing the greatest separation between the mutant strains and the clinical isolates were RPMI medium, MIC end point criterion of partial inhibition, and incubation for 24 h. These testing conditions were then applied to 3,322 isolates of Candida spp. (3,314 clinical isolates and eight glucan synthesis mutants). Among the 11 isolates for which caspofungin MICs were >/=2 microg/ml, eight were accounted for by the glucan synthesis mutants. The MICs for >99% of isolates were </=1 microg/ml, and thus these isolates were differentiated from strains with reduced in vitro and in vivo susceptibilities to caspofungin.

Abstract
Developmental disabilities (DDs) are conditions characterized by physical, cognitive, psychological, sensory, adaptive, and/or communication impairments manifested during development. Approximately 17% of individuals in the United States 18 years and younger have a DD, and for most children the cause of their condition is unknown. Of particular interest are the autism spectrum disorders (ASDs), characterized by unusual social, communication, and behavioral development. Previously autism was thought to be a rare condition, but the number of children receiving services for an ASD has increased dramatically in the last decade. Concerns about increases in DDs, particularly ASDs, their causes, and the high costs of intervention have highlighted the need for systematic public health monitoring. Service provider data, such as annual reporting of special education services or of state DD programs, do not provide a complete estimate of the rates for DDs, including ASDs. Unlike genetic metabolic disorders or congenital hearing loss (HL) for which newborn screening programs can provide accurate prevalence rates, there are currently no genetic or biologic markers for the ASDs to enable consistent and early identification of affected children. Centers for Disease Control and Prevention's (CDC) Metropolitan Atlanta Developmental Disabilities Surveillance Program (MADDSP) is a model for population monitoring of ASDs/DDs that has been implemented in other states. This article discusses the role of ASD/DD tracking in public health, as well as the challenges of ASD/DD tracking, including case definition and identification, associated conditions, linkages, and data access.

Abstract
We examined the in vitro activities of voriconazole, posaconazole, and fluconazole against 3,932 isolates of Candida spp. and 237 isolates of Cryptococcus neoformans obtained from over 100 medical centers worldwide during 2001 and 2002. The MICs of the antifungal drugs were determined by broth microdilution tests performed according to the National Committee for Clinical Laboratory Standards (NCCLS) methods using RPMI 1640 as the test medium. Voriconazole and posaconazole were very active against Candida spp. (97-98% susceptible at MICs < or =1 microg/ml) and C. neoformans (98-100% susceptible at MICs < or =1 microg/mL). C. albicans (MIC90, 0.015-0.03 microg/ml) was the most susceptible species of Candida to both agents and C. glabrata (MIC90, 1-2 microg/mL) was the least susceptible. Both voriconazole and posaconazole were more active than fluconazole against all Candida spp. and C. neoformans. These results provide further evidence for the increased spectrum and potency of the new triazoles against a large and geographically diverse collection of opportunistic fungal pathogens.

Abstract
Dissipation processes are described for a combination of commonly used pesticides-atrazine (6-chloro-4-ethylamino-6-isopropylamino- s-triazine), metolachlor (2-chloro- N-[2-ethyl-6-methyl-phenyl]- N-[2-methoxy-1-methylethyl] acetamide), and chlorpyrifos ( O-O diethyl O-[3,5,6-trichloro-2-pyridinyl] phosphorothioate)-in a laboratory and outdoor pond systems. Dosing rates and timing were designed to duplicate those common in the mid-Atlantic Coastal Plain, USA. Treatments ranged from 2 and 2.5 mg/L to 0.2 and 0.25 mg/L respectively for atrazine and metolachlor, and chlorpyrifos was added at 1.0 and 0.1 mg/L in the aquaria and at 0.1 mg/L in the outdoor macrocosms. Chlorpyrifos disappearance was rapid in all of the systems and followed a two-phase sequence. Initial half-lives varied from 0.16 day to 0.38 day and showed similar rates in the aquaria and the outdoor systems. The second phase of the chlorpyrifis loss pattern was slower (18-20 days) in all the treatments except for the low herbicide treatment in the outdoor test, where it was 3.4 days. Compared to the outdoor system, herbicide losses were much slower in the aquaria, e.g., 150 days for atrazine and 55 days for metolachlor, and no appreciable loss of herbicide was apparent in the high-treated aquaria. In the outdoor systems, the half-lives for the low herbicide treatment were 27 days and 12 days, respectively, for atrazine and metolachlor, and 48 and 20 days, respectively for the high herbicide-treated pond. Very low levels of CIAT (6-amino-2-chloro-4-iso-propylamino- s-triazine) and CEAT (2-chloro-4-ethylamino-6-ethylamino- s-triazine), degradation products of atrazine, were observed in the outdoor studies.

Abstract
BACKGROUND Previous epidemiologic studies of workers at nuclear weapons facilities have not included X-ray exposures as part of the occupational radiation exposure. The research objective was to determine the contribution of work-related chest X-ray (WRX) exposure relative to the cumulative occupational radiation exposure. METHODS Cases and controls were identified from a cohort of workers whose employment began as early as 1943. Medical records for 297 subjects were used to determine the bone marrow dose from their X-ray examinations. Individual dose data, however, were only available for 45 workers. Bone marrow dose estimates were calculated by converting the entrance-skin-exposure (from X-ray procedures) and occupational exposure (from monitoring data) to dose. RESULTS Stereoscopic photofluorography delivered a bone marrow dose nearly 100 times that delivered by today's chest X-ray technique. Photofluorography was the predominant radiation source during the 1940s and 1950s. The cumulative WRX dose was, on average, 50 times their occupational doses. No correlation between occupational and WRX dose was found, but may be due to the small study size and incomplete dose data. CONCLUSIONS These findings illustrate the importance of including WRX doses in retrospective epidemiological studies of radiation workers, especially if photofluorographic chest X-rays were performed and occupational exposure to ionizing radiation is low.

Abstract
OBJECTIVE There is a growing appreciation that emotional, physical and sexual abuse events are frequently part of the life histories of individuals in treatment for alcohol disorders. The present study examines reports of lifetime abuse in a clinical trial for treatment of alcohol dependency. METHOD Data were obtained from baseline assessments conducted with participants (N = 1,726; 1,307 men) entering Project MATCH, a multisite clinical trial conducted at nine geographically dispersed research sites. Differences on a broad range of participant characteristics were examined by gender and by reported abuse type. RESULTS More than half (59%) of the participants reported lifetime abuse. Women were more likely (77%) to report abuse than were men (54%). A lower proportion of men than women (6% vs 31%) reported experiencing both physical and sexual abuse. Gender differences were found on the majority of psychosocial measures. Comparisons of the psychosocial measures by abuse type generally indicated that participants without abuse histories had better functioning than did participants reporting abuse. CONCLUSIONS The high frequency of lifetime abuse in this geographically dispersed sample underscores the necessity for including assessment of emotional, physical and sexual abuse with alcoholism treatment seeking populations. Participants reporting such events may require other treatment in addition to that for alcohol dependency.

Abstract
The focus of this study was the influence of preestablished family behavior patterns, family orientation of nursing home policies, and practices and caregiver and elder characteristics on the family members' expectations for involvement in the nursing home and the actual involvement 6 months later. The conceptual model was based on findings of Montgomery's nursing home study and open systems principles applicable to families. Data were collected through telephone interviews with 216 family members of residents in 24 nursing homes in southern Michigan. Regression analyses revealed that measures of preestablished patterns of family behavior accounted for 19% to 31% of variance in measures of expected family involvement. Expected family involvement, resident activities of daily learning (ADL), and caregiver relationship accounted for 11% to 23% of variance in measures of actual family involvement. Opportunity for family leadership in resident care had a mild effect of moderating the amount of family direct care and learning activities in the nursing home.

Abstract
Treatment and follow-up session attendance data from Project MATCH, a multisite clinical trial investigating patient-treatment matching, were analyzed to study compliance. High rates of compliance to both therapy and research protocols were achieved, enhancing treatment integrity and data quality. Strong baseline predictors of compliance did not emerge, and the small relationships found were consistent with reports from previous studies. Attendance at therapy sessions was moderately correlated with research follow-up participation. Treatment compliance predicted drinking outcome, underscoring the importance of retaining patients in treatment. Future studies should examine the associations between compliance and structural features of the treatment environment, treatment delivery, and context-features that are often under the control of the clinician/investigator.

Abstract
We conducted a study of the relationship between health beliefs, health practices, and alcohol consumption among women and men using the Health Belief Model (HBM). The study sample (N = 41,104) was drawn from the 1990 National Health Interview Survey. A 15% random sample was selected from the total data set for the purpose of selecting variables. Alcohol consumption was defined as a health-related behavior and was regressed on demographic characteristics, health beliefs, and health practices. Quantity and frequency of alcohol consumption were assessed for each gender, using the HBM. The HBM explained similar amounts of the variance in alcohol use for women and men. Quantity of alcohol consumed accounted for more variance than did frequency of consumption. We conclude that health beliefs and behaviors are related to alcohol consumption after adjustment for demographic characteristics, and that differences exist between perceived risks and behaviors for both women and men.
